Bacteria play a crucial role in the nitrogen cycle by converting nitrogen gas in the atmosphere into forms that plants can use, a process called nitrogen fixation. Other bacteria help break down organic matter and release nitrogen back into the soil, completing the cycle.
Legumes play a crucial role in the nitrogen cycle by hosting nitrogen-fixing bacteria in their root nodules. These bacteria convert atmospheric nitrogen into a form that plants can use, enriching the soil with nitrogen and promoting plant growth.

Bacteria are most critical in the nitrogen cycle, specifically nitrifying bacteria that convert ammonia to nitrites and then nitrates, and denitrifying bacteria that convert nitrates back to nitrogen gas. These organisms play a crucial role in recycling nitrogen in the environment.
